Testar grátis
6 min leitura Guide 131 of 877

Criando Templates Tarefa para Trabalho Recorrente

Cada sprint tem trabalho recorrente: deployments, reviews, cerimônias, manutenção. Criar cada tarefa do zero desperdiça tempo e arrisca esquecer passos importantes. Templates tarefa permitem capturar melhores práticas uma vez e reutilizar infinitamente.

Padrões Tarefa Recorrente

FrequênciaExemplos
DiárioNotas standup, triage
SemanalDeployment, grooming backlog
QuinzenalPlanejamento sprint, retro
MensalManutenção, reviews
TrimestralReview OKR, planejamento

Identificando Candidatos Template

Qualificação Template

ISTO É UM BOM CANDIDATO TEMPLATE?
═════════════════════════════════

FREQUÊNCIA:
✓ Acontece regularmente (semanal+)
✓ Cronograma previsível
✓ Múltiplos membros equipe fazem

ESTRUTURA:
✓ Tem passos definidos
✓ Passos são maioritariamente mesmos
✓ Checklist ajudaria

PROBLEMAS HOJE:
✓ Passos são esquecidos
✓ Qualidade é inconsistente
✓ Leva tempo setup cada vez
✓ Pessoas diferentes fazem diferente

BONS CANDIDATOS:
├── Cerimônias sprint (planejamento, retro, demo)
├── Deployments (staging, produção)
├── Onboarding (tarefas membro novo)
├── Manutenção (patches segurança, updates)
├── Reviews (code review, design review)
└── Entregáveis cliente (relatório semanal, demo)

MAUS CANDIDATOS:
├── Projetos one-time
├── Trabalho criativo único
├── Tarefas sem processo padrão
└── Trabalho que varia completamente cada vez

Templates Recorrentes

Template Deployment Semanal

TEMPLATE DEPLOYMENT SEMANAL
═══════════════════════════

TÍTULO: [DEPLOY] Release Semanal - {data}

FREQUÊNCIA: Toda terça-feira

DESCRIÇÃO:
Deployment produção semanal para mudanças acumuladas.

## Mudanças Incluídas
- [ ] Listar PRs merged desde último deploy

## Pré-Deployment
- [ ] Todos checks CI verdes
- [ ] Staging verificado
- [ ] Engenheiro on-call identificado: @
- [ ] Plano rollback confirmado

## Passos Deployment
1. Anunciar em #engineering
2. Criar tag release
3. Deploy para produção
4. Monitorar por 15 minutos
5. Anunciar conclusão

## Pós-Deployment
- [ ] Smoke tests passaram
- [ ] Monitoramento normal
- [ ] Sem spike erro
- [ ] Equipe notificada

## Se Questões
- Rollback imediatamente
- Notificar #incidents
- Criar tarefa incidente

LABELS: deployment, recurring
PRAZO: Toda terça-feira 14h

Template Retro Sprint

TEMPLATE RETROSPECTIVA SPRINT
═════════════════════════════

TÍTULO: [RETRO] Sprint {número}

FREQUÊNCIA: Fim de cada sprint

DESCRIÇÃO:
## Prep (Antes Reunião)
- [ ] Review métricas sprint
- [ ] Coletar feedback async
- [ ] Reservar sala reunião/link
- [ ] Enviar lembrete

## Estrutura Reunião
1. Review ações anteriores (5 min)
2. O que foi bem? (10 min)
3. O que poderia melhorar? (10 min)
4. Itens ação (10 min)
5. Apreciação equipe (5 min)

## Resultados
### Foi Bem
-
-

### Melhorar
-
-

### Itens Ação
| Ação | Responsável | Prazo |
|------|-------------|-------|
|      |             |       |

## Follow-up
- [ ] Compartilhar notas com equipe
- [ ] Criar tarefas para itens ação
- [ ] Agendar próxima retro

LABELS: retrospective, sprint, recurring
ASSIGNEE: Rotação Scrum Master

Template Manutenção Mensal

TEMPLATE MANUTENÇÃO MENSAL
══════════════════════════

TÍTULO: [MAINT] Manutenção Mensal - {mês}

FREQUÊNCIA: Primeira segunda-feira do mês

DESCRIÇÃO:
Tarefas manutenção regular para manter sistemas saudáveis.

## Segurança
- [ ] Scan vulnerabilidade dependência
- [ ] Review patch segurança
- [ ] Audit acesso (remover demissionários)
- [ ] Check expiração certificado

## Performance
- [ ] Análise query database
- [ ] Review endpoint lento
- [ ] Check utilização recurso
- [ ] Review otimização custo

## Cleanup
- [ ] Arquivar branches velhos
- [ ] Limpar PRs stale
- [ ] Remover feature flags não usados
- [ ] Prune logs/dados velhos

## Documentação
- [ ] Atualizar runbooks se necessário
- [ ] Review e atualizar README
- [ ] Diagramas arquitetura atuais

## Infraestrutura
- [ ] Verificação backup
- [ ] Teste disaster recovery (trimestral)
- [ ] Teste scale (se necessário)

LABELS: maintenance, recurring, infrastructure
ASSIGNEE: Rotação on-call

Setup Auto-Criação

Templates Agendados

AGENDANDO TAREFAS RECORRENTES
═════════════════════════════

AUTOMAÇÃO GITSCRUM:
─────────────────────────────────────

REGRA: Criar Deployment Semanal
GATILHO: Toda terça-feira às 9:00
AÇÃO: Criar tarefa do template
TEMPLATE: Deployment Semanal
CONFIGURAÇÕES:
├── Prazo: Terça-feira 14:00 (mesmo dia)
├── Assignee: @devops-rotation
├── Sprint: Sprint atual
└── Notificar: #engineering

REGRA: Criar Retro Sprint
GATILHO: 1 dia antes fim sprint
AÇÃO: Criar tarefa do template
TEMPLATE: Retrospectiva Sprint
CONFIGURAÇÕES:
├── Prazo: Último dia sprint
├── Assignee: Scrum master atual
├── Sprint: Sprint atual
└── Título inclui: Número sprint

REGRA: Criar Manutenção Mensal
GATILHO: Primeira segunda-feira do mês
AÇÃO: Criar tarefa do template
TEMPLATE: Manutenção Mensal
CONFIGURAÇÕES:
├── Prazo: Sexta-feira daquela semana
├── Assignee: @infra-rotation
└── Labels: Adicionar mês atual

Atribuições Rotação

SETUP ROTATING ASSIGNEE
═══════════════════════

ROTAÇÃO: Cronograma On-Call
MEMBROS: @alice, @bob, @carol, @dave
PADRÃO: Semanal

ATRIBUIÇÃO TAREFA:
├── Semana 1: @alice
├── Semana 2: @bob
├── Semana 3: @carol
├── Semana 4: @dave
└── Repetir

CONFIGURAÇÃO:
Tarefa recorrente → Assignee → Rotação
Selecionar cronograma rotação
Tarefa auto-atribui para pessoa atual

NOTIFICAÇÕES:
├── Atribuição próxima (1 dia antes)
├── Início atribuição
└── Lembrete handoff

Variações Template

Template com Opções

TEMPLATE COM SEÇÕES CONDICIONAIS
════════════════════════════════

TEMPLATE DEPLOYMENT (com opções)

## Seções Padrão
[Sempre incluído]

## Seção Migração Database
[Incluir se: checkbox has-migrations selecionado]
- [ ] Backup database antes migração
- [ ] Testar migração em staging
- [ ] Preparar script rollback
- [ ] Agendar janela manutenção

## Seção Feature Flag
[Incluir se: checkbox has-feature-flag selecionado]
- [ ] Feature flag criado
- [ ] Plano rollout definido
- [ ] Kill switch testado
- [ ] Monitoramento para flag

## Seção Dependência Externa
[Incluir se: checkbox external-api selecionado]
- [ ] Vendor notificado
- [ ] Comportamento fallback testado
- [ ] Timeout/retry configurado

Melhores Práticas

Para Templates Recorrentes

  1. Comece com manual — Template o que funciona
  2. Inclua timing — Quando é prazo?
  3. Propriedade clara — Quem é responsável?
  4. Auto-criar — Menos overhead
  5. Review trimestral — Atualize o que mudou

Anti-Padrões

ERROS TEMPLATE RECORRENTE:
✗ Criando manualmente cada vez
✗ Sem checklist (perde passos)
✗ Frequência errada
✗ Sem responsável claro
✗ Nunca atualizando template
✗ Detalhado demais (não seguido)
✗ Sem notificação (esquecido)

Soluções Relacionadas